Default '07 Roadking Classic Loaner in the garage...

dropped off the fatboy for the 10k service and a new rear tire yesterday. I really wanted to try out an Ultra but they couldn't let me have it until next week. =( And some other goober had already gotten to the street glide. So... I went home on a Road King yesterday.

Still another one of those times that I am REALLY happy that I got the fatboy. The RoadKing is cool... My wife LOVES the passenger seat. But... I dunno. I just don't feel as at home on the King as I do the fatboy.

The sixth gear is cool... but really only if I was over 70-80 MPH...If you try to cruise at like 65 with it in sixth it just seems... anemic. Just my opinion.

But whoever decided to put the light on the speedo to show you are in sixth gear.... That **** needs to win the Nobel Prize or something. Holy crap is that a good idea. I wish I had one on my bike for fifth gear. You all know what I am talking about... After merging on the highway you start amping up the RPMs and then you try to go into sixth.... Ooops. This bike doesn't have a sixth.

A VERY bright green #5 on the speedo would fix that.

The looking for another gear when there isn't one is right up there with the "Angry Left Turn Signal" problem. =)

Anyway... The 96" is kind of a sleeper. When I first started riding the bike I was like, "What is the big deal... dang thing just lugs around." By the time I got it on the backroads near the house... You can get that thing to like 50 in second gear... And it will HAUL BUTT.

And is it just me or are the '07s quieter stock than previous years? Sounded like I was on a Honda for crying out loud.

Default RE: '07 Roadking Classic Loaner in the garage...

6th gear indicator is nice, when I picked mine up I rode about twenty miles on the interstate before realizing I was still in 5th gear. With the new gear spacing, they really pull hard in 3rd and 4th gear. Very surprising to me at least. The mufflers were redesigned and are louder than 06's till about 3 grand, but then they get quiet as a church mouse. Or it just may be the wind.
